#113071 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#113071 is composed of 6.7% red, 18.8%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85% cyan, 57.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 220.6 degrees, a saturation of 73.8% and a lightness of 25.5%. #113071 color hex could be obtained by blending #2260e2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

● #113071 color description : Very dark blue.
#113071 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#113071 has RGB values of R:17, G:48,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 1126513.
